Sorts Of Neck And Back Pain



When it pertains to neck and back pain, there are numerous kinds that you might experience. One typical type is muscular tissue discomfort, usually caused by overuse, pressure, or injury to the muscular tissues and ligaments supporting the spinal column. This sort of pain can vary from light discomfort to severe and devastating pain.

Another kind is nerve discomfort, which can arise from conditions like herniated discs or sciatica. Nerve discomfort usually presents as a sharp, shooting feeling that radiates down the leg.

Joint pain in the back can originate from issues like joint inflammation or sacroiliac joint disorder. This kind of pain is commonly really felt in the lower back and can be exacerbated by specific movements.


In addition, back pain can be connected to architectural issues such as spine constriction or vertebral cracks. Understanding the sort of neck and back pain you're experiencing is crucial in determining the appropriate treatment and management strategies.

Common Effects to Expect



Relocating beyond the numerous kinds of back pain, it is necessary to recognize the common signs and symptoms that can signal underlying problems.

Relentless back pain that intensifies with activity or in the evening could indicate an extra serious issue. Numbness or prickling in the legs or feet, specifically when accompanied by weak point, may indicate a nerve-related problem. If you experience sudden weight management in addition to pain in the back, it could be a sign of an extra systemic problem.

Focus on any adjustments in bladder or digestive tract function, as this could be linked to spine compression. Fever, cools, or night sweats along with neck and back pain may signal an infection. Wellness Issues Linked to Back Pain



If you deal with back pain, it's critical to understand the potential wellness conditions linked to this discomfort. Back pain can be a signs and symptom of various underlying problems, consisting of muscular tissue pressures, herniated discs, osteoarthritis, back constriction, and even problems like kidney stones or infections.

Muscular tissue stress are common and often result from lifting heavy items or unexpected motions.

Herniated discs happen when the soft cells in between vertebrae protrudes, creating nerve inflammation.

Osteo arthritis, a degenerative joint disease, can bring about neck and back pain as cartilage material wears down.
